summaryrefslogtreecommitdiff
path: root/gtk2_ardour/io_selector.cc
diff options
context:
space:
mode:
authorDoug McLain <doug@nostar.net>2006-01-01 15:31:59 +0000
committerDoug McLain <doug@nostar.net>2006-01-01 15:31:59 +0000
commit8073c4da5e099091c73a85900d5ed701d59807d9 (patch)
tree2281f99f5fdfe43bcccc7ed1366c0faf87937d70 /gtk2_ardour/io_selector.cc
parentc1b2177d274b6e46202cf0b9ced20d845d21055a (diff)
add ability to specify row colors for region treeview
git-svn-id: svn://localhost/trunk/ardour2@220 d708f5d6-7413-0410-9779-e7cbd77b26cf
Diffstat (limited to 'gtk2_ardour/io_selector.cc')
-rw-r--r--gtk2_ardour/io_selector.cc8
1 files changed, 5 insertions, 3 deletions
diff --git a/gtk2_ardour/io_selector.cc b/gtk2_ardour/io_selector.cc
index 9080f8e5dc..5354825c06 100644
--- a/gtk2_ardour/io_selector.cc
+++ b/gtk2_ardour/io_selector.cc
@@ -33,6 +33,7 @@
#include <gtkmm2ext/doi.h>
#include <gtkmm2ext/gtk_ui.h>
+#include <gtkmm2ext/utils.h>
#include "utils.h"
#include "ardour_message.h"
@@ -47,6 +48,7 @@ using namespace Gtk;
using namespace Glib;
using namespace sigc;
using namespace ARDOUR;
+using namespace Gtkmm2ext;
IOSelectorWindow::IOSelectorWindow (Session& sess, IO& ior, bool input, bool can_cancel)
: ArdourDialog ("i/o selector"),
@@ -472,10 +474,10 @@ IOSelector::display_ports ()
TreeViewColumn* col = tview->get_column (0);
col->set_clickable (true);
- //col->set_widget(0);
+ //set_treeview_header_as_default_label(col);
/* handle button events on the column header and within the treeview itself */
- //col->get_widget()->signal_button_release_event().connect (bind (mem_fun(*this, &IOSelector::port_column_button_release), tview));
+ //col->signal_button_release_event().connect (bind (mem_fun(*this, &IOSelector::port_column_button_release), tview));
tview->signal_button_release_event().connect (bind (mem_fun(*this, &IOSelector::connection_button_release), tview));
}
@@ -664,7 +666,7 @@ IOSelector::connection_button_release (GdkEventButton *ev, TreeView *treeview)
return true;
}
-int
+gint
IOSelector::port_column_button_release (GdkEventButton* event, TreeView* treeview)
{
/* this handles button release on the button at the top of a single-column